How far can an alpha particle travel?

A few centimeters

-stops at the skin

-shielded by paper and/or clothing

-only dangerous if inhaled or ingested

How far can a Beta particle travel?

A few meters

-will not penetrate past skin

-shielded by heavy clothing, plastic, aluminum foil, or gloves

How far can a Gamma ray travel?

Several hundred meters

-fully penetrates body

-shieleded by thick lead, concrete, or a water layer

How far can X-rays travel?

Several meters

-penetrates tissue but not bone

-shielded by a lead apron or concrete barrier

How far can neutrons travel?

Hundreds to thousands of meters

-fully penetrates body

-Shielded by a concrete barrier or water layer
